The Mother/Daughter Connection
While Silverstone never read the book series, she liked the mother/daughter bond between Kristy and Elizabeth, and this also seems to be what attracted her to the series.
In her interview with Entertainment Weekly, the actress shared she "wasn't tremendous familiar" with the novel series but she enjoyed talking to the showrunners Rachel Shukert and Lucai Aniello about their adoration for the series.
Silverstone said, "And they were telling me about the dating between my personality and Kristy, and the way their courting is going to be actually difficult. They're form of at odds because she's that age for something, but in addition as a result of she had taught her daughter to be very much a feminist, to be impartial and powerful, and her daughter challenges her and suggests that she is not dwelling the ones issues that she taught her. And so there's a lot of pressure and preventing and complication and love, and I assumed that was once actually great."
Silverstone also told the Las-Vegas Review Journal that she loves that the show talks about what it's like if a kid's mom marries again and they have to grapple with having a stepfather. Kristy does have a tough time with her mom marrying Watson, even though he is nothing but sweet to her and even hires her.
The Adaptation
According to Variety, the very first Baby-Sitters Club novel, called Kristy's Big Idea, tells the story of Kristy setting up her babysitting club. This is also how the show begins, and it's so charming to see young kids with this business idea.
Rachel Shukert, one of the showrunners, told Variety that Kristy is "the driving force on all of these tales" because she came up with the club idea and she's also seeing her mom get married again.
